SUMMARY

The Project Coordinator supports Project Management in all aspects of project execution-from bidding and proposal creation to order management, delivery coordination, and on-site support. This role plays a critical part in ensuring smooth operations and customer satisfaction throughout the project lifecycle.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ES

Required:

  • High School Diploma or GED

  • Minimum of three (3) years of experience in the food service industry and/or construction project support

  • Ability to read and interpret blueprints and construction documents

  • Strong organizational and multitasking skills with the ability to meet deadlines

  • Excellent written and verbal business communication skills

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and the ability to learn industry-specific software (e.g., Auto Quotes, SAP)

  • Ability to independently estimate project proposals

Preferred:

  • Experience with CAD, Revit, or hand sketching

  • On-site construction experience, including field dimensioning, trade coordination, and site reporting

  • A bachelor's degree in a related field is strongly preferred

ESSENTIAL DUTIES

  • Complete, order, and file project documents at project initiation

  • Compile submittal books and owner's manuals for customers

  • Collaborate with Project/Installation Management, General Contractors, and Sub-Contractors to ensure smooth project coordination

  • Attend construction meetings as assigned

  • Submit weekly project status reports to Project Managers and the Sales Team

  • Perform field dimensioning as needed

  • Maintain daily communication with the Project Team and provide regular updates

  • Foster and maintain strong relationships with vendors, vendor reps, and customers

  • Escalate equipment or installation issues promptly

  • Assist with the delivery and installation of hoods, walk-ins, and kitchen equipment

  • Instruct and monitor on-site trades for proper mechanical connections

  • Work with the Project Manager and job site team to resolve punch lists and support closeout procedures

  • Occasionally attend project turnovers to assist in the transition to ownership

  • Coordinate with the Don Build Corporate team on accounting and billing compliance

  • Support additional Don Build sales activities as needed

  • Maintain accurate and organized project files

  • Coordinate and track equipment shipments and deliveries

  • Schedule and track installation work
